An ambulatory electroencephalogram (EEG) is a medical test that records the brain’s electrical activity over an extended period, typically 24 to 72 hours. This differs from a routine EEG, which usually provides a short sample, often 20 to 40 minutes long. Electrodes are placed on the scalp and connected to a portable recording device, allowing individuals to continue most daily routines. The purpose of an ambulatory EEG is to diagnose neurological conditions like epilepsy, seizure disorders, or sleep disorders by capturing brain activity that might not occur during a brief in-office test, increasing the likelihood of recording abnormal patterns.
Understanding Driving Limitations
Driving limitations during an ambulatory EEG primarily stem from the underlying medical condition, not the equipment. Many individuals undergo this test to diagnose or monitor conditions that impair consciousness or motor control, such as undiagnosed or poorly controlled seizure disorders. A sudden seizure while driving poses a significant accident risk, endangering the driver, passengers, and other road users. Since the EEG aims to capture such events, the risk of an occurrence is present during monitoring.
Medications prescribed during the diagnostic process can also affect driving ability. Some anti-seizure or neurological drugs may cause side effects like drowsiness, dizziness, blurred vision, or impaired coordination. These effects can reduce a person’s ability to operate a vehicle safely. Even without a seizure, medication-induced impairment necessitates avoiding driving.
The physical presence of the ambulatory EEG equipment can present practical challenges. Wires and electrodes are attached to the scalp, often covered by a cap or gauze, and connected to a portable recorder worn on the waist or carried. While portable, this setup could obstruct movement, limit head rotation, or become a distraction, especially in a vehicle. The equipment might also divert attention from the road.
Legal and Safety Considerations
Legal frameworks concerning driving with certain medical conditions exist across many jurisdictions to ensure public safety. Drivers with conditions causing sudden impairment, such as epilepsy or seizure disorders, are often legally required to report them to their local driving authority. Driving with an undiagnosed or uncontrolled condition that could lead to a loss of consciousness or control can result in legal consequences, including fines, license suspension, or criminal charges in an accident.
Personal safety is a primary concern when considering driving with an ambulatory EEG. An undiagnosed or uncontrolled medical event, such as a seizure, can lead to a sudden loss of vehicle control, resulting in serious injury or fatality. The unpredictable nature of some neurological conditions means an event could occur at any moment, making driving inherently risky.
Beyond personal risk, public safety is a key consideration. An accident caused by a driver experiencing an unforeseen medical event can have severe consequences for bystanders and other motorists. Drivers have a responsibility to not pose an undue risk to others. Individuals should consult their local Department of Motor Vehicles (DMV) or equivalent authority for specific regulations on medical conditions and driving privileges.
Guidance from Your Healthcare Provider
Decisions about driving during an ambulatory EEG must always involve consultation with the prescribing physician. Driving restrictions are individualized, considering the specific medical condition, symptom frequency and type, seizure history, and medication regimen. Only the treating physician has the medical knowledge to provide advice regarding driving suitability during monitoring.
Individuals should discuss their daily activities, including driving, with their doctor before the ambulatory EEG. This allows the healthcare provider to assess risks and provide precise, tailored instructions. Following medical advice is important for personal and public safety. The physician can also advise on temporary driving restrictions and when it is safe to resume driving after the test and results analysis.
